Assurance Senior Managers are seasoned professionals, typically within public accounting or professional services firms, who oversee the integrity of financial reporting for a diverse portfolio of clients. This senior position is the cornerstone of the audit engagement, responsible for delivering high-quality assurance services while managing teams, nurturing client relationships, and contributing to firm growth. Professionals in these roles carry a broad spectrum of responsibilities. Primarily, they lead and manage the entire lifecycle of audit and assurance engagements, from initial planning and risk assessment to final report issuance. They ensure all work complies with applicable auditing standards, such as GAAS, and that financial statements adhere to the correct accounting frameworks like GAAP or IFRS. A critical duty is the review and supervision of work prepared by staff and managers, guaranteeing the firm's quality control procedures are meticulously followed. Assurance Senior Managers serve as the primary point of contact for clients, advising on complex accounting issues, regulatory changes, and internal control efficiencies. They are also deeply involved in practice management, including engagement budgeting, scheduling, and profitability analysis. Beyond technical execution, these roles demand strong leadership and business acumen. Assurance Senior Managers recruit, mentor, and develop audit teams, fostering a culture of continuous learning and professional excellence. They play a key role in business development, identifying new opportunities, preparing proposals, and presenting services to potential clients to drive the firm's growth. Staying abreast of evolving accounting standards, regulatory updates, and industry trends is a fundamental requirement. Typical qualifications for Assurance Senior Manager jobs include a bachelor’s degree in accounting or a related field, coupled with a CPA license or equivalent certification. Candidates generally possess 8+ years of progressive experience within public accounting, with a substantial portion spent in an audit or assurance capacity. Proven experience in supervising teams, managing multiple client engagements simultaneously, and exceptional technical accounting skills are mandatory. Success in this career hinges on superior communication and interpersonal abilities, executive presence, strategic problem-solving, and a unwavering commitment to client service and ethical standards.
